Namibia - Import of Containers for Compressed or Liquefied Gas of Iron or Steel

Since 2014, Namibia Import of Containers for Compressed or Liquefied Gas of Iron or Steel decreased by 2.3% year on year. With $1,803,581.41 in 2019, the country was number 110 among other countries in Import of Containers for Compressed or Liquefied Gas of Iron or Steel. Namibia is overtaken by Georgia, which was number 109 at $1,892,659.25 and is followed by Bahamas with $1,789,882. United States lead the ranking with $329,781,197.2 in 2019, that is a fall of 0.7% versus 2018. South Korea, Germany and Canada resp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Gambia witnessed the best average annual growth at +71.4% per year, while Central African Republic witnessed the worst performance at -50.2% per year.
